Smokin 19
The health department has logged four inspections at Smokin 19, the earliest from 2022. Smokin 19 was last inspected on May 13, 2024. A low risk rating suggests inspectors haven't found much to be concerned about lately.
Violation counts have been trending down, averaging around one violation across recent inspections versus roughly 11 violations before.
“Food-contact surface soiled with food debris” comes up most often, recorded three times in the inspection record.
Smokin 19's latest score of 95 sits above the St. Petersburg average of 77. Overall, the inspection record reads well.
